Try this, Inmate vistors are routinely checked for background checks ( this is where the arrest records, convictions and prior charges are located) This is done through NCIC checks and local databases. It is the same thing that is done everytime the police stop you

If you have not done any of these things then it is highly likely that the rap sheet or database check that was done could be attributed to someone else. This often occurs when common names. common birth dates etc are used. For example Bob Jones with a DOB of 5/14/78 would return a rap sheet for every Bob Jones in the united states and all offenses he has been convicted and or arrested for. If you a Bob Jones who was trying to visit a inmate and someone were to pull this rap sheet they would not allow you to vist. It takes a extremley sharp and trained eye to make sure you have the right person.
Also i have seen incorrect entries that have resulted in the wrong information entered and serious consequences for the wrong person. I had a brother that had a DUI arrest and was one number off on the SSN that resulted in me getting accused of having a DUI

I suggest you in writing request that they check the information used to deny your visitation and phone list to make sure that the right person is on there. In this letter i suggest you make sure your DOB, FULL NAME INCLUDING MIDDLE NAME AND SSN is on it . Also make sure that you tell them that you have been visting for so long and it is confusing as to why your visitation is now cancelled.
